Transaction 3fc0e6ca230893ce583be1442569c789cfb0abb7b120b695098021141e928782
1 Input
2 Outputs
- 3fc0e6ca230893ce583be1442569c789cfb0abb7b120b695098021141e928782:0
- 3fc0e6ca230893ce583be1442569c789cfb0abb7b120b695098021141e928782:1
value 181700
address 34z3xhhhBVzjqYNuSASfrTQdvHEmDzxdQY
value 1198093
address 1EuA2UxHVoG65d4wWDHi7n2mMfRkiCfMke